Program: Cat Lake Health Authority - Maternal Child Health Program
Organization: Cat Lake First Nation
Description of Services: Provides services and programs to enhance the lives of pregnant women and families with infants and young children
  • Provides screening of new mothers
  • Offers individual counselling services for pregnancy, child development concerns and related issues
  • Promotes breast feeding
  • Offers welcome home bags with baby supplies to all new mothers
  • Provides baby supplies to low-income families
Offers education and information on various topics including:
  • Fetal Alcohol Spectrum Disorder (FASD) awareness
  • Child nutrition issues
  • Healthy cooking and shopping for families
  • Prenatal nutrition
Requirements
Fees: None
Eligibility - Population(s) Served:
  • Members of Cat Lake First Nation who are pregnant or new parents with children up to 18 months of age

  • Provides long term support for families who require additional services

  • Low-income families eligible for baby supplies; contact Program Coordinator
Application: Intake assessment required
